Now PlayingLa Grande Maison Tokyo · S1 E1

Season 1 · Episode 1

Red Shrimp Étouffée

Maverick French chef Natsuki Obana had it all: a brilliant career and a Michelin two-star restaurant in Paris. But hubris proved his downfall and he lost everything. Now, with the help of fellow chef Rinko Hayami, he’s making a comeback with his sights set even higher: a three-star restaurant, the pinnacle of the culinary world!

Frank's Place
★6.1
TV

Frank's Place is an American comedy-drama series which aired on CBS for 22 episodes during the 1987-1988 television season. The series was created by Hugh Wilson and executive produced by Wilson and series star Tim Reid. Frank's Place is the most recent show that ran for only one season which was nominated for the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Comedy Series. TV Guide ranked it #3 on their 2013 list of 60 shows that were "Cancelled Too Soon".

Pie in the Sky
★8.4
TV

Pie in the Sky is a British offbeat police comedy drama programme starring Richard Griffiths and Maggie Steed, created by Andrew Payne and first broadcast in five series on BBC1 between 13 March 1994 and 17 August 1997 as well as being syndicated on other channels in other countries, including the Australian Broadcasting Corporation. The series departs slightly from other police dramas in that the protagonist, Henry Crabbe, while still being an on-duty policeman, is also the head chef of the title restaurant set in the fictional town of Middleton and county of Westershire.
